Lesson 15 - Family Members

Siblings - ¼ÕÀ§ ÇüÁ¦ ÀÚ¸Å
Older Sister - ¾ð´Ï - unni (If the speaker is female)
Older Brother - ¿Àºü - oppa (If the speaker is female)
Older Sister - ´©³ª - nuna (If the speaker is male)
Older Brother - Çü - hyung (If the speaker is male)
Younger Sibling - µ¿»ý - dong saeng (Regardless of speaker's gender)
